📋 Description

• Arrange and carry out on-site assessments and generate relevant reports for clients to assess risk.

• Recognize business operations, construction materials, fire protection systems, and safety protocols.

• Create recommendations regarding safety and loss prevention.

• Serve as a professional representative of Verisk and its clients through phone, in-person interactions, and written communication.

• Produce precise and customer-focused reports that support Verisk’s commitment to data quality.

• Organize schedules and plan optimal routes for site visits.

• Examine commercial properties and record risk-related information that aids in insurance underwriting and pricing.
